Transaction c66c24ab77af593ef3474d9a69f1614540d788ad28055de5127958c86ddea717
1 Input
1 Output
-
c66c24ab77af593ef3474d9a69f1614540d788ad28055de5127958c86ddea717:0
- value
- 885814
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 042c583acece9e3954fab53b0509e46b255ead39 OP_EQUAL
- address
- 3255kRxmdMdELA29enoyk7EVaYdS1j5XXa